Imphal, June 30 2018:
Taking stock of the present imbroglio at Manipur University, Protection and Preservation Committee Manipur (PPCM) has backed the stand of MUSU and demanded immediate intervention of the State Government and the Central leaders to resolve the current crisis at the earliest in the interest of the students' community, said a press release issued by the committee.
PPCM maintained that the most important objective of an academic institution is to work in the interest of students.
PPCM also sought the immediate intervention of RSS leaders to remove Prof Adhya Prasad Pandey from the post of VC since he is known to be close to the RSS.
Contending that the charges against the VC are genuine, PPCM said that non-local Professors have been appointed to key positions of the University amid intense agitation against influx of immigrants.
PPCM also cautioned some local Professors working secretly at the behest of VC and questioned the conduct of VC Pandey for behaving like an army Brigadier and turning the university into a fortress keeping the Assam Rifles in the campus although the students have been agitating against it.
This is the first of its kind in an educational institution which clearly shows that the VC is acting against the aspiration of people.
The visit of Ministry of Human Resource Development Joint Secretary GC Hosur has failed to bring any amicable solution till date said PPCM and added that the intervention of the State Government and the Centre has become necessary to save the future of the students.
